Transaction 41b77a408f161fd1f5f3e27917091d6219ccfc236aff660ee582e15dcd221df6

65 Input
1 Outputs
  • 41b77a408f161fd1f5f3e27917091d6219ccfc236aff660ee582e15dcd221df6:0
  • value  10043350916
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h